So Why flaminglacer...... 

My greatest hobby is Lacemaking - in fact there are those who would say it is an obsession and I make lace at every opportunity - some years ago on a bright, sunny but cold February day I was on my own in the house happily making lace. Being somewhat visually challenged I always use one, if not two, pairs of glasses and a magnifying glass as do many Lacemakers and I like to make the best of the daylight by sitting in the Bay window - get the picture? Generally speaking whenever I leave my pillow I always cover the magnifiying glass and the lace as we are all taught to do. However, on this occasion I was only going to pick up my glass of water which was less than 20 feet away and the sun wasn't hot - after all it was only February - so I didn't bother. As I turned round to return to my work I saw a plume of smoke gently rising from the Lace pillow - you can guess where the water went!


The combination of the bright sun and the magnifying glass had caused a fire on my pillow. Happily the Lace wasn't damaged though the pillow has a large melted patch. In the interests of preventing anyone else from following my daft example I told my tale to the members of Arachne (an internet lacemakers chat group - www.arachne.com ) who, once they had finished giggling, christened me 'Flaming Lacer' and the name has stuck and over the years has become my byline. It has two advantages - I never forget to cover my magnifying glass and most important, it gives me (and you, with my blessing) the opportunity to laugh at myself for being such an idiot and if you can't laugh at yourself.......

Squid Angel Blessings - What Do I Look For? 

If you want a Squid Angel's Blessing - this is a good place to start....

Squid Angels came into being in 2007 as the result of some discussions at Squid HQ on how to reward quality lenses. Twelve Angels were appointed and I had the great honour to be one of the first. The job of the Angels is to fly around Squidoo looking at lenses and when they find something outstanding they give it our blessing. So what's a blessing you might ask, and why would I want one anyway - well it gets you a lensrank boost, and the more Angels that bless your lens the bigger the boost! It's like a Gold Star for your lens. But Spammers beware - Angels can also 'ding' lenses and that has the opposite effect.

How do you get a blessing? Well, you can go to The Angels Forum or to The Squid Angel Group and post a request. Angels look at a lot of lenses every day so you might find an Angel has been by anyway! You'll find what the Angels look for in a lens there as well.

If you want a blessing check out my top ten list of do's and don'ts - it will give you an idea of what Angels look for. I've retired now - but the principles apply just the same...

1 - Proper titles given to the modules - default titles are just plain lazy in my opinion. If you don't care enough about a subject to give the modules a proper introduction, then leave it alone!

2 - Lensmaster Bio - I do like to see something in here, even if it is a general bio for all your lenses, it gives me a feel for the person and how/why they are dealing with the subject. I prefer to see an image (not necessarily a photo) because it makes the lens look more cared for. A specific bio for that lens gets extra points as it is indicative of the Lensmasters interest in the topic.

3 - The Introduction should be just that - short, sharp and to the point. I don't like to see all / most of the lens content in here and I particularly don't like to see it all in bold. It is hard on the eyes and aesthetically unpleasant.

4 - A good variety of modules which are suitable to the subject. Interactivity via Polls, Plexos, You Tube etc is always a plus - where it is appropriate. Sometimes I feel modules have been put there just because the Lensmaster thinks it's a must have and it doesn't add to the lens.

5 - Appropriate images - they help break up large blocks of text and make the lens more attractive visually but again, only if appropriate.

6 - Good grammar, punctuation, spelling are an absolute must - no need for a reason here!

7 - A good flow to the lens, a logical progression of information and content. Monetised modules should be appropriately placed so that they follow the natural rhythm of the lens.

8 - Length of lens - I don't have an issue with long lenses (I have a tendency that way myself!) but I don't like encyclopedic lenses. If you have that much content - split it! Viewers lose interest after a while.

9 - Visually attractive - spending a little time to make sure your modules are properly formatted and look good is always worth it, viewers prefer it and will spend time browsing a lens that is pleasing and easy on the eye. Technical wizardry is not necessary - it doesn't win or lose 'points' and should only be used if it adds to the lens.

10 - Most important with all the bells and whistles you can muster is CONTENT. Good content is the most important thing of all. I try never to judge the subject - that is not the role of an Angel in my view. If I read a lens and feel at the end of it I have knowledge that I did not have before, or that my knowledge has been enhanced (even just by being presented well) then it is a good lens. If I have been entertained as well, so much the better.
